As for B, I was really disappointed to miss it on Monday. Enjoyed it tremendously. First thing on Tuesday morning was to watch this really colourful video by Dewitt Jones. It was very inspirational and there was so much beauty in his pictures. He basically talked about unleashing one's creativity and its link to one's passion. That creativity wasn't a quality of a selected few but rather, it is something which can be unleashed in everyone if only the individual wants to. It was also a matter of honing one's technique, following one's intuition and placing oneself in places of potential. To not stop at the first right answer but to move on to find more right answers as there is not only one right answer.
